Decoding Therapeutic Melodies: A Look at Music Therapy's Structure
Music therapy utilizes a structured approach to leverage the healing power of music. It involves the strategic incorporation of musical components such as rhythm, melody, and harmony. Therapists meticulously craft music-based interventions tailored to the distinct needs of each client.
A typical music therapy session may comprise a variety of techniques, such as:
* Listening to music
* Creating music
* Chanting
The objectives of music therapy are varied and can address a extensive range of physical, emotional, cognitive, and social issues.
